#b8f4b9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b8f4b9 is composed of 72.2% red, 95.7% green and 72.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.2%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 121 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 83.9%. #b8f4b9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#71e973.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#b8f4b9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b8f4b9 has RGB values of R:184, G:244, B:185 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.24,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 12121273.
